
'Where ignorance is bliss': Shashi Tharoor shares cryptic post amid rumors of rift with party
New Delhi: Amid speculation of a rift within the Congress party and its leader Shashi Tharoor, the MP shared a cryptic message on Saturday. Posting on ‘X’, Tharoor quoted English poet Thomas Gray’s Ode on a Distant Prospect of Eton College, stating, “Where ignorance is bliss, ‘tis folly to be wise.”
Tharoor’s post, captioned “Thought of the day,” comes amid reports of internal discord within the Congress, following his article that allegedly sparked contrasting opinions among party leaders. Tharoor’s article reportedly praises the industrial growth in Kerala during the Left Democratic Front’s government and applauded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s visit to the US.

Reacting to speculations of discontent within the grand old party, Tharoor said he is ‘bemused by the raging controversy’ over the article. He further clarified that his remarks were made in the capacity of a Kerala MP and focused solely on the state’s evolving industrial climate.
